Output bb3c609fbc14d9013943cab538279d8e89494ad1b579687f951bdb5ea943edb9:14

value
1175235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95072a5a46d3f6580fe8063e5745924e5b0b9d17 OP_EQUAL
address
3FH1BzNZuvzfhe6avpKxzanaPFBonMQFZY
transaction
bb3c609fbc14d9013943cab538279d8e89494ad1b579687f951bdb5ea943edb9
spent
true